본문 바로가기

Programming/Android

안드로이드 개발 환경 구축하기


그저 단순한 안드로이드 어플을 만드려고 보니까 윈도우 다시 깔고, 오프지엘 공부하고, UML 공부하는거 말고는 안드로이드 관련 개발을 할 기회가 없어서인지…. 개발환경이 없네요 ; _ ;

그래서..! 겸사겸사 개발환경 만들면서 포스팅 하려고 해요>_<ㅋㅋ

제가 진행하고 있는 현재 포스팅은

OS : windows7 32bit

에서 진행 하고 있습니다.

JDK를 설치 해야 이 과정이 진행 되는데, 저는 이미 설치 해 놓은 상태이기 때문에 이 부분은 생략 하려고 해요(ㅠㅠ). JDK설치 과정은 다른 사이트나 지인을 참조 해주시면 감사하겠습니다_ _);;;;;

  • 프로그램 다운로드

    먼저 필요한 도구를 다운 받아야 겠죠? 필요한 도구는 두 개 에요.
    • 안드로이드 SDK : 안드로이드 개발 도구(엔진 쯤으로 보시면 되요:D)
    • 이클립스 : 실제 코딩 툴


    각각은 아래의 사이트에서 다운 받으시면 되요.
    안드로이드 SDK:: 다운 과정을 자세히 볼까요?


    이클립스:: 다운 과정을 자세히 볼까요?


  • 프로그램 설치

    다운 받은 프로그램 두 개를 설치 해야 겠죠? 어렵지 않아요~ 단계별로 따라만 오시면 된답니다.
    • 안드로이드SDK 설치
        1. 설치 시작 후, 보이는 화면에서 "Next>" 버튼을 마우스 좌클릭 한다.

        1. 이 과정에서는 JDK가 이미 설치 되어 있어야 한다. 유기농코더는 이미 설치 했으므로 "Next>" 버튼을 마우스 좌클릭 한다.

        1. 설치를 원하는 장소를 "Browe…"버튼을 마우스 좌클릭 한 후, 선택한다.(유기농코더는 귀찮아서 저 폴더에 설치 하기로 한다ㄱ-ㅋㅋ)
        2. 하단의 "Next>" 버튼을 마우스 좌클릭 한다.

        1. 만인이 귀찮아 하는 시작 폴더 생성이다. 하단의 "Install" 버튼을 마우스 좌클릭 한다.

        1. 설치 진행이 완료 되면 "Next>" 버튼을 마우스 좌클릭 한다.

        1. 하단의 "Finish"버튼을 마우스 좌클릭 한다.

      • 캡쳐 할 틈도 없이 커맨드 창(화면 시꺼먼 도스 형태의 창)이 켜졌다가 바로 꺼진다.

        이제까지 설치한 것은 껍대기(?) 이고 이제 핵심 부분을 다운받아서 설치 해야 한다.
        1. 하단의 "New" 라고 되어 있는 링크를 마우스 좌클릭 하면, 모든 패키지들이 선택 된다.
        2. 우측의 "Install # packages…" 버튼을 마우스 좌클릭 한다.

        1. 관련 패키지들의 정보와 라인센스 관련 내용을 모두 동의 한다는 내용의 "Accept All" 토글을 마우스 좌클릭 한다.
        2. 하단의 "Install" 버튼을 마우스 좌클릭 한다.

        1. 설치가 진행 된다. 한숨 푹 자고 온다(ㄱ-ㅋㅋ)


        1. 설치가 모두 완료 되었다는 메시지가 떴으면 닫기를 눌러서 끝낸다.


    • 이클립스 설치

      이클립스는 무설치 방식이라 원하는 곳에 압축을 풀어놓기만 하면 되요 :)
      (설마 압축 푸는 걸 모르시지는 않겠죠? ^-^ㅋㅋ)
        1. 압축을 푼 후에, 이클립스를 실행 시킨다.(저는 바탕화면에 단축아이콘으로 빼뒀어요 :D)

        1. 작업을 진행하게 될 디렉터리를 원하는 위치에 선택한다.
        2. 취향에 따라 위에 선택한 디렉터리를 기본값으로 잡을 거면 "Use this as the default and do not ask again" 체크 박스를 선택 한다.
        3. "OK" 버튼을 마우스 좌클릭 한다.

        1. 초기 구동시 환영 페이지에서 원하는 것을 보았다면, 상단의 "x"모양을 마우스 좌클릭 한다.

        1. 코딩 할 수 있는 화면!


    • 이클립스에 안드로이드 개발환경 연동 시키기

      위의 과정을 마쳤다고 끝난 게 아니에요. 이클립스라는 것은 어디까지나 도구 이지, 그 자체만 가지고 안드로이드 개발을 할 수는 없거든요 :)

      그래서 그전에 안드로이드 sdk를 설치 한거죠. 이걸 이클립스에서 연동 할 거에요. 플러그 인을 설치 하는 게 전부 랍니다 ^^

      1. 상단의 메뉴바에서 "Help"를 마우스 좌클릭 한다.
      2. 나오는 메뉴 중 "Install New Software…"를 마우스 좌클릭 한다.

      1. 우측 상단에 위치한 "Add…"버튼을 마우스 좌클릭 한다.
      2. 나오게 되는 창에서 Name을 입력 한다.(자신의 네이밍 실력을 마음껏 발휘한다.)
      3. Location에 https://dl-ssl.google.com/android/eclipse/를 입력 한다.
      4. 하단의 "OK"버튼을 마우스 좌클릭 한다.

      1. 나오게 되는 아이템의 체크박스를 체크 한다.
      2. 하단의 "Next"를 마우스 좌클릭 한다.

      • 설치 할 항목에 대한 계산이 끝나고 나오는 창 하단에 "Next>"버튼을 마우스 좌클릭 한다.

      • 라이선스에 관해서 수락하는 체크를 하고 하단의 "Finish"버튼을 마우스 좌클릭 한다.

      설치가 진행되는 화면 이에요:)


      중간에 이게 서명이 안된 프로그램 이라고 경고 창이 뜨네요. 과감히 OK버튼 클릭!


      1. 설치된 애드온을 적용 시키려면, 재시작을 해야 한다니 "Restart Now"버튼을 마우스 좌클릭 한다.


      1. 다시 시작하면, 설치된 애드온인 안드로이드 SDK의 위치를 찾는다. 이미 SDK가 존재 하는 것을 채크 한후 "Browse" 버튼을 마우스 좌클릭 해서 설치된 위치를 선택 한다.
      2. 하단의 "Next>" 버튼을 마우스 좌클릭 한다.

      1. (사실 읽어보진 않았고) 뭔가 정보를 보낼 거냐고 물어보는 화면이므로 취향에 맞춰 선택 한 후, 하단의 "Finish" 버튼을 마우스 좌클릭 한다.


      1. 상단의 메뉴에서 "Window"를 마우스 좌클릭 한다.
      2. 나오게 되는 메뉴에서 "AVD Manager"를 마우스 좌클릭 한다.


      1. 새로운 가상 기기를 설정 하는 화면인데, 현재 가상 기기가 없으므로 우측에 "New…" 버튼을 마우스 좌클릭 한다.

      1. 반드시 입력해야 하는 기기 명을 입력 한다.
      2. 반드시 선택해야 하는 API버전을 선택 한다.
      3. (유기농코더는 귀찮아서 나머지 설정은 안하고) 하단의 "Create AVD" 버튼을 마우스 좌클릭 한다.

      1. 방금 만든 가상 기기를 선택한다.
      2. 우측에 "Start…" 버튼을 마우스 좌클릭 한다.

      1. 실행 옵션을 선택 하는 내용인데, 하단의 "Launch" 버튼을 마우스 좌클릭 한다.




  • 테스트 어플 만들기

    테스트 어플이라 봐야 간단해요 :) 그냥 안드로이드용 프로젝트 하나 만들어서 Run 시켜보는 정도 에요.

    1. 메뉴에서 "File"을 마우스 좌클릭 한다.
    2. 나오는 메뉴에서 "Project…" 를 마우스 좌클릭 한다.

    1. 하단의 "Android" 디렉터리 모양의 화살표를 마우스 좌클릭 한다.
    2. 하위 메뉴중에 "Android Project"를 마우스 좌클릭 한다.
    3. 하단의 "Next>" 버튼을 마우스 좌클릭 한다.

    1. 반드시 입력해야 하는 프로젝트 이름을 입력 한다.
    2. 하단의 "Next>" 버튼을 마우스 좌클릭 한다.

    1. 자신이 가지고 있는 기기의 API 버전이나 가상 기기의 API 버전을 선택 한다.
    2. 하단의 "Next>" 버튼을 마우스 좌클릭 한다.


    1. 반드시 입력해야 하는 "Package Name" 을 입력 한다.(보통은 사용되는 서버 주소를 역순으로 입력하게 되요 :D)
    2. 하단의 "Finish" 버튼을 마우스 좌클릭 한다.

    이렇게 하면, 자동으로 프로젝트 하나가 생성 되요! 아무런 파일을 손대지 않은 초기의 순정 상태~ 이제 여기서 하나하나 추가/수정/삭제 하면서 어플을 만드는 거죠.

  • 구동 테스트 하기

    1. 패키지 탐색기(Package Explorer)에서 구동을 원하는 프로젝트에 마우스 우클릭 한다.
    2. 나오게 되는 하위 메뉴 중 "Run As" 요소를 마우스 좌클릭 한다.
    3. 나오게 되는 하위 메뉴 중 "Android Application" 요소를 마우스 좌클릭 한다.

      여기서, 가상 기기가 구동되어 있지 않은 상태라면 그걸 먼저 선택하는 창이 뜨게 되요. 우리는 미리 선택해서 구동을 시켜 놨기 때문에 구동되어 있는 화면을 바로 보면 되는 거죠^^


'Programming > Android' 카테고리의 다른 글

카메라 촬영시 해상도 변경  (0) 2011.10.04